Short-term water deprivation does not increase blood pressure variability or impair neurovascular function in healthy young adults
High dietary salt increases arterial blood pressure variability (BPV) in salt-resistant, normotensive rodents and is thought to result from elevated plasma [Na(+)] sensitizing central sympathetic networks.
